This prescription stimulant is often used to treat ADHD.
adderall or ritalin
This life-saving medicine can reverse an opioid overdose if used quickly.
narcan (nalaxone)

Name one side effect of taking opioids.
sleepiness / slowed breathing / nausea / confusion? (any of these accepted)
Name one short-term effect of taking stimulants.
increased heart rate / feeling alert / less appetite / more energy? (any of these accepted)
